Make Plans
Before you go any further with your life, make a list for
your future. Write it down - don't just think it. What would
you like to accomplish in the next ten years? A new house, a
high-paying position, a home in a new city, a trip around
the world?
Break that list down into those things you'd like to
accomplish in the next five years. Then make one further
division into the next six months. What can you do in the
next few months to further you towards your long-term
goals?

Before The Race - Relax
An important step in achieving goals is to be able to relax.
You'll get nowhere is your body and mind are nervous and
flitty, jumping from one place or idea to another. In order
to focus on your goal, you must center your being.
Relaxation is the balance of the mental, spiritual and
physical aspects of yourself. Set aside time each day for
deep relaxation - not sleep, but relaxation. The state of
deep relaxation is a state of meditation. There are no
thoughts in your mind. There are no physical ills or
discomforts. You breathe in deeply, allowing the lungs to
fill with fresh air, and you exhale all used and stale air.
